85 /*
86  * Reserve a new memory region of the requested size to be used for mapping
87  * from the given fd (if any).
88  */
89 static void *mmap_reserve(size_t size, int fd)
90 {
91     int flags = MAP_PRIVATE;
92 
93 #if defined(__powerpc64__) && defined(__linux__)
94     /*
95      * On ppc64 mappings in the same segment (aka slice) must share the same
96      * page size. Since we will be re-allocating part of this segment
97      * from the supplied fd, we should make sure to use the same page size, to
98      * this end we mmap the supplied fd.  In this case, set MAP_NORESERVE to
99      * avoid allocating backing store memory.
100      * We do this unless we are using the system page size, in which case
101      * anonymous memory is OK.
102      */
103     if (fd == -1 || qemu_fd_getpagesize(fd) == qemu_real_host_page_size) {
104         fd = -1;
105         flags |= MAP_ANONYMOUS;
106     } else {
107         flags |= MAP_NORESERVE;
108     }
109 #else
110     fd = -1;
111     flags |= MAP_ANONYMOUS;
112 #endif
113 
114     return mmap(0, size, PROT_NONE, flags, fd, 0);
115 }

117 /*
118  * Activate memory in a reserved region from the given fd (if any), to make
119  * it accessible.
120  */
121 static void *mmap_activate(void *ptr, size_t size, int fd, bool readonly,
122                            bool shared, bool is_pmem, off_t map_offset)
123 {
124     const int prot = PROT_READ | (readonly ? 0 : PROT_WRITE);
125     int map_sync_flags = 0;
126     int flags = MAP_FIXED;
127     void *activated_ptr;
128 
129     flags |= fd == -1 ? MAP_ANONYMOUS : 0;
130     flags |= shared ? MAP_SHARED : MAP_PRIVATE;
131     if (shared && is_pmem) {
132         map_sync_flags = MAP_SYNC | MAP_SHARED_VALIDATE;
133     }
134 
135     activated_ptr = mmap(ptr, size, prot, flags | map_sync_flags, fd,
136                          map_offset);
137     if (activated_ptr == MAP_FAILED && map_sync_flags) {
138         if (errno == ENOTSUP) {
139             char *proc_link = g_strdup_printf("/proc/self/fd/%d", fd);
140             char *file_name = g_malloc0(PATH_MAX);
141             int len = readlink(proc_link, file_name, PATH_MAX - 1);
142 
143             if (len < 0) {
144                 len = 0;
145             }
146             file_name[len] = '\0';
147             fprintf(stderr, "Warning: requesting persistence across crashes "
148                     "for backend file %s failed. Proceeding without "
149                     "persistence, data might become corrupted in case of host "
150                     "crash.\n", file_name);
151             g_free(proc_link);
152             g_free(file_name);
153         }
154         /*
155          * If mmap failed with MAP_SHARED_VALIDATE | MAP_SYNC, we will try
156          * again without these flags to handle backwards compatibility.
157          */
158         activated_ptr = mmap(ptr, size, prot, flags, fd, map_offset);
159     }
160     return activated_ptr;
161 }

173 void *qemu_ram_mmap(int fd,
174                     size_t size,
175                     size_t align,
176                     bool readonly,
177                     bool shared,
178                     bool is_pmem,
179                     off_t map_offset)
180 {
181     const size_t guard_pagesize = mmap_guard_pagesize(fd);
182     size_t offset, total;
183     void *ptr, *guardptr;
184 
185     /*
186      * Note: this always allocates at least one extra page of virtual address
187      * space, even if size is already aligned.
188      */
189     total = size + align;
190 
191     guardptr = mmap_reserve(total, fd);
192     if (guardptr == MAP_FAILED) {
193         return MAP_FAILED;
194     }
195 
196     assert(is_power_of_2(align));
197     /* Always align to host page size */
198     assert(align >= guard_pagesize);
199 
200     offset = QEMU_ALIGN_UP((uintptr_t)guardptr, align) - (uintptr_t)guardptr;
201 
202     ptr = mmap_activate(guardptr + offset, size, fd, readonly, shared, is_pmem,
203                         map_offset);
204     if (ptr == MAP_FAILED) {
205         munmap(guardptr, total);
206         return MAP_FAILED;
207     }
208 
209     if (offset > 0) {
210         munmap(guardptr, offset);
211     }
212 
213     /*
214      * Leave a single PROT_NONE page allocated after the RAM block, to serve as
215      * a guard page guarding against potential buffer overflows.
216      */
217     total -= offset;
218     if (total > size + guard_pagesize) {
219         munmap(ptr + size + guard_pagesize, total - size - guard_pagesize);
220     }
221 
222     return ptr;
223 }
